Abstract(in English) | Propagation characteristics in Ku-band satellite communications are discussed focusing on the difference between receiving abilities of earth stations. At first, clarified is a mechanism that the C/No degradation in HUB station is smaller than that in VSAT under the same rainfall condition. Then new parameter of "instanteneous differential gain" is defined so as to compare the degradation at different receiving earth stations each other. Effectiveness of this parameter is evaluated referring to measured data. |
